MILITARY SERVICE
Age: 25, credited to St. Albans, VT
Unit(s): 1st VT CAV
Service: enl 11/26/62, m/i 12/30/62, Pvt, Co. M, 1st VT CAV, d/dis 5/20/65, Sloan U.S.G.H. Montpelier (chronic diarrhoea)

VITALS
Birth: 1838, England
Death: 05/20/1865
Burial: St. Joseph Cemetery, Burlington, VT

Obituary
DIED
At Sloan Hospital, May 20, of chronic diarrhea, Peter Hughes, priv., Co. H, 1st Vt. Cav., aged 27 years.
Source: Vermont Record, June 10, 1865
